Annoyed by Windows ads, AI and upsell? Macs too expensive? Upgrade cycle got you down? Truth is, you don't really need a lot of computer for many purposes, a fact known by Hilligoss Bakery in Brownsberg, Indiana, which for decades has used Commodore 64s as their cash registers.
